FINANCE REVIEW SUMMARY — Quarterly Cash-Flow Forecast

Prepared for the Brindlecote Mills finance team. Operating inflows for the coming quarter are projected at a modest 4% increase, driven by the Ashvale supply contract. Outflows rise in line with the planned loom refurbishment at the Tarnley site. Net position remains positive throughout, with the narrowest coverage expected in week nine. No additional drawdowns are anticipated. Assumptions tied to forthcoming commercial decisions are outlined in the confidential note below.

internal memo for hahip-tawip: Wenmirox Freight is in early talks to buy Zorixek Partners for about $366.8 million. The Istir launch date is October 9, and nothing goes to the press before then. Legal wants the Juloxix Partners term sheet countersigned before January 11.

### Autocomplete index latency

Quickfind suggestions on Marlowe search are taking 800ms+ at peak. Root cause: the prefix index isn't being warmed after the nightly rebuild. Mitigation shipped: warm-up pass added to the rebuild job. Full fix (incremental index) targeted for next sprint. Latency graphs in the sync deck reference the index build token below.

session token of hagug-bagag = htk21_27b5a7c274cb3ae33d180

## Artifact Signing — SDK Parity Notes (Weekly Sync)

Kestrel SDK for Android reached parity with the Swift client this sprint: offline queueing, batched telemetry, and retry semantics now match. Both SDKs ship as signed artifacts from the same pipeline. Remaining gap: background sync throttling, targeted next sprint. Verify both release bundles before tagging. Both artifacts validate against the shared signing key below.

signing key of kawig-fafog = bky19_6Fypv1qws7J8qJtaYjX